The Long-Term Health Impact

Research has shown that PFAS exposure may be linked to various health issues. Studies have connected these chemicals to decreased vaccine response in children, changes in liver enzymes, decreased birth weight, increased risk of high blood pressure during pregnancy, and increased risk of kidney and testicular cancer.

The Science Behind Ceramic Non-Stick Technology

Ever wondered how ceramic cookware manages to be non-stick without any synthetic chemicals? It’s actually pretty fascinating! The secret lies in the incredibly smooth surface that ceramic coatings create and the natural properties of the materials used.

Ceramic surfaces are created through a process that results in an extremely smooth, glass-like finish. This smoothness naturally reduces the tendency for food to stick, much like how water beads up and rolls off a very smooth surface.

Natural Non-Stick Properties

Unlike synthetic coatings that rely on chemical properties to prevent sticking, ceramic surfaces work through pure physics. The smooth surface provides fewer places for food particles to grab onto, and when combined with proper heating and a small amount of oil or butter, creates an excellent non-stick cooking experience.
